Goin' on a shoe hunt!

So, when I first started this blog, I wrote about the 2nd Pew to the Left and my memories of going to church with my Murmur (Grandma). I wrote about how she used to write on the bulletins and we would have grand conversations during the sermon. Well, Bebe and I have kept this tradition alive - she just instigates it instead of me.

**Here's what happened Saturday night and Sunday morning: On Saturday night, I had asked her what dress she wanted to wear to church. She said she didn't remember. I told her to make sure she knew where the shoes wear that matched whatever dress she picked. She didn't. Sunday morning, she couldn't find her shoes and had to wear ones that didn't match. Add this to the fact she couldn't find shoes to wear to dance on Wednesday, and I declared a shoe hunt.

Here was Sunday's bulletin:










If you can't read it, it says:

Mom, can I get a cooke (cookie) and a little cart at Kroger?

If they have a little cart, you may have it. If you have a good attitude, you can have a cookie.

OK. What are we doing after?

After Kroger? We will eat lunch, go on a shoe hunt and have quiet rest time. If you have a good attitude, you can go on Buildabearville.

But I do not whant (want) to go on a shoe hunt!

I am sorry you do not want to go on a shoe hunt.

But what if I do not do it what will hapen?

What do you think will happen?

I do not now (know)!

You will not get to go on Buildabear. You also will not have shoes to wear.

:(

It is your choice.


Yes, she did go on a shoe hunt and now knows where most of her shoes are. Yes, she did go on buildabearville. No, she didn't get a cookie at Kroger only because we had just come from Wendy's and she had part of a frosty.
